peederj
> 24 hourThis is okay as a backup drive, its not very fast, about 240MB/s on Mac intel even over T3. You have to relocate the feet and rip off a warranty sticker to put a new drive in there, and the new drive ideally will have metal studs added to the sides to ride in the rubber cushions included. I only got 260MB/s on a bigger replacement drive. I didnt get much noise from this unit in general, noise may be coming from peoples drives. I wasnt able to get my monitor working via the T3 daisy chain. The daisy chain requires the drive power to be on. Keep expectations low and you wont be disappointed.
